Albert Amoah Completes Permanent Move to Saudi Arabian Side Hajer Club

Former Asante Kotoko forward Albert Amoah has completed a permanent transfer to Saudi Arabian First Division side Hajer Club, in an exclusive move that sees the Ghanaian striker embark on a new chapter in his career.

Amoah has signed a one-season contract with the Saudi club, keeping him at Hajer until 2027.

The forward leaves Asante Kotoko after his spell with the Ghanaian giants and will now continue his career in Saudi Arabia, where he is expected to add attacking firepower to Hajer’s squad.

The move represents a fresh opportunity for Amoah to establish himself in a new footballing environment and further his career on the international stage.

Hajer will be hoping the Ghanaian forward can make an immediate impact and contribute goals as they compete in the Saudi Arabian First Division.

Amoah’s arrival also adds another Ghanaian presence to Saudi Arabia’s growing football landscape, with the forward now set to begin preparations for the new season with his new club.
